    20, POOLE STREET, BLACKBURN, BB1 3JS

    This terraced freehold property on Poole Street last sold in February 2012 for £61,000. Based on price growth in the BB1 district since then, its estimated current value is £86,156 — placing it in the 2nd percentile nationally and the 15th percentile within BB1. The property covers 73 m² (786 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,180 per m². The EPC rating is F,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— BB1

    BB1 covers Blackburn town centre and surrounding inner-city neighbourhoods in Lancashire, positioned at the heart of East Lancashire's urban landscape. The area is characterised by strong community ties, affordable housing, and a diverse economic base rooted in retail, services, and skilled trades.
